The Americas region – spanning Mexico, LATAM, Brazil and North America – demonstrated resilience and strategic progress during FY2025-26. Mexico emerged as a key growth engine, Brazil delivered strong volume expansion and North America strengthened its clean-label positioning, even as certain sub markets navigated uneven demand conditions.

underpinned by growing customer preference for performance-oriented strong momentum was achieved across emulsifiers, natural antioxidants and specialty platforms including Xtendra®, Ezential®, NaSure® and Vinpai. In Brazil, the Xtendra® and NaSure® portfolios drove volume growth, while the Ezential® platform deepened market penetration. In North America, the accelerating transition away from BHA/BHT antioxidants strengthened demand for the NaSure® clean-label portfolio, while Vinpai’s integration under the Ezential® platform expanded functional ingredient capabilities.

EUROPE REGION

CFS Vitafor, Belgium

In June 2024, Camlin Fine Sciences (CFS) through its wholly owned subsidiary Dresen Química (CFS Mexico) acquired 100% stake in VitaforTM Invest NV, Belgium. The acquisition strengthened our Animal Nutrition platform by integrating VitaforTM‘s assets, technology and domain expertise, enhancing our capabilities across shelf-life extension, feed safety and animal performance across the value chain from feed-to-farm.

A key highlight is the liquid drinking water supplement range, built on proprietary technology, which has delivered robust growth over three consecutive years. VitaforTM has achieved a well diversified geographic footprint across Europe, Asia, the Middle East, the Americas and Africa. The portfolio is built on natural, GMP-compliant formulations incorporating essential oils, plant extracts, amino acids and vitamins.
